4% of citizens unemployed in Graham County in 2021

Graham County recorded an unemployment rate of 4% among residents aged 16 and 65 years old in 2021. That’s 51 people out of the 2,444 living in Graham County at the time, according to data obtained from the U.S. Census Bureau.

The unemployment rate in Graham County has decreased compared to the 4.1% registered in 2020.

The percentage of people unemployed in Graham County was nearly equal to the statewide unemployment rate of 4%.

Everyone who had a job at the time belonged to the civilian labor force.

Employment Status in Graham County During 2021

Employment statusNumber of peoplePercentage of population
Unemployed514%
Employed1,21796%
Employed in civilian labor force1,21796%
Employed in armed forces00%
